Main Responsibilities
Key Responsibilities:
Project Accounting:

  • Manage and maintain accurate budgets and cost tracking for Projects.
  • Prepare monthly project financial reports, including variance analysis against budgets. Coordinate with project managers, business and finance teams.
  • Monitor project expenditures, ensuring compliance with company policies and project budgets.
  • Lead the Project Budget and forecasts across entities.
  • Prepare Project Dashboards Proactively. Provide financial insights and recommendations to improve project efficiency and cost savings on projects.
  • Work on Project Module in Unit 4, test and help in rollout.
  • Proactive in setting up new processes.
  • Support audits and internal controls related to project accounting.

Cost Optimization:

  • Monitor vendor performance and cost trends to implement cost control measures.
  • Assist in approvals by checking budgets, liaise with FP&A team.
  • Cost analysis as required.

Requirements
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, Business Administration, or related field.
  • Professional accounting certification (CPA, ACCA, CMA) preferred.
  • Minimum 5 years of experience in project accounting.
  • Strong understanding of cost optimisation techniques and best practices.
  • Proficiency in accounting software (e.g., SAP, Oracle, QuickBooks) and MS Office suite, especially Excel.
  • Excellent analytical, negotiation, and communication skills.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ities and work collaboratively across teams.
